# SPDX-License-Identifier: Apache-2.0
# Copyright 2012-2023 The Meson development team
from __future__ import annotations
"""Representations specific to the TASKING embedded C/C++ compiler family."""
import os
import typing as T
from ...mesonlib import EnvironmentException
from ...options import OptionKey
if T.TYPE_CHECKING:
from ...compilers.compilers import Compiler
else:
# This is a bit clever, for mypy we pretend that these mixins descend from
# Compiler, so we get all of the methods and attributes defined for us, but
# for runtime we make them descend from object (which all classes normally
# do). This gives us DRYer type checking, with no runtime impact
Compiler = object
tasking_buildtype_args: T.Mapping[str, T.List[str]] = {
'plain': [],
'debug': [],
'debugoptimized': [],
'release': [],
'minsize': [],
'custom': []
}
tasking_optimization_args: T.Mapping[str, T.List[str]] = {
'plain': [],
'0': ['-O0'],
'g': ['-O1'], # There is no debug specific level, O1 is recommended by the compiler
'1': ['-O1'],
'2': ['-O2'],
'3': ['-O3'],
's': ['-Os']
}
tasking_debug_args: T.Mapping[bool, T.List[str]] = {
False: [],
True: ['-g3']
}
class TaskingCompiler(Compiler):
'''
Functionality that is common to all TASKING family compilers.
'''
LINKER_PREFIX = '-Wl'
def __init__(self) -> None:
if not self.is_cross:
raise EnvironmentException(f'{id} supports only cross-compilation.')
self.base_options = {
OptionKey(o) for o in [
'b_lto',
'b_staticpic',
'b_ndebug'
]
}
default_warn_args = [] # type: T.List[str]
self.warn_args = {'0': [],
'1': default_warn_args,
'2': default_warn_args + [],
'3': default_warn_args + [],
'everything': default_warn_args + []} # type: T.Dict[str, T.List[str]]
# TODO: add additional compilable files so that meson can detect it
self.can_compile_suffixes.add('asm')
def get_pic_args(self) -> T.List[str]:
return ['--pic']
def get_buildtype_args(self, buildtype: str) -> T.List[str]:
return tasking_buildtype_args[buildtype]
def get_debug_args(self, is_debug: bool) -> T.List[str]:
return tasking_debug_args[is_debug]
def get_compile_only_args(self) -> T.List[str]:
return ['-c']
def get_dependency_gen_args(self, outtarget: str, outfile: str) -> T.List[str]:
return [f'--dep-file={outfile}']
def get_depfile_suffix(self) -> str:
return 'dep'
def get_no_stdinc_args(self) -> T.List[str]:
return ['--no-stdinc']
def get_werror_args(self) -> T.List[str]:
return ['--warnings-as-errors']
def get_no_stdlib_link_args(self) -> T.List[str]:
return ['--no-default-libraries']
def get_output_args(self, outputname: str) -> T.List[str]:
return ['-o', outputname]
def get_include_args(self, path: str, is_system: bool) -> T.List[str]:
if path == '':
path = '.'
return ['-I' + path]
def get_optimization_args(self, optimization_level: str) -> T.List[str]:
return tasking_optimization_args[optimization_level]
def get_no_optimization_args(self) -> T.List[str]:
return ['-O0']
def get_prelink_args(self, prelink_name: str, obj_list: T.List[str]) -> T.Tuple[T.List[str], T.List[str]]:
mil_link_list = []
obj_file_list = []
for obj in obj_list:
if obj.endswith('.mil'):
mil_link_list.append(obj)
else:
obj_file_list.append(obj)
obj_file_list.append(prelink_name)
return obj_file_list, ['--mil-link', '-o', prelink_name, '-c'] + mil_link_list
def get_prelink_append_compile_args(self) -> bool:
return True
def compute_parameters_with_absolute_paths(self, parameter_list: T.List[str], build_dir: str) -> T.List[str]:
for idx, i in enumerate(parameter_list):
if i[:2] == '-I' or i[:2] == '-L':
parameter_list[idx] = i[:2] + os.path.normpath(os.path.join(build_dir, i[2:]))
return parameter_list
def get_preprocess_only_args(self) -> T.List[str]:
return ['-E']
